A & B are partners in a partnership firm and sharing profits in a 4:3. C is admitted as a partner with new ratio 4:3:2. Find out the sacrificing ratio? |
4:2 4:5 1:1 4:3 |
4:3 |
The correct answer is option 4- 4:3. OLD RATIO = 4:3 (A & B) Sacrifice share = Old share -New share Sacrifice of A = 4/7-4/9 Sacrifice of B = 3/7-3/9 So, sacrificing ratio = 8/63:6/63 |
